AEW Locks Down Another Tag Team To New Deals

The AEW tag team The Gates of Agony (Bishop Kaun and Toa Liona) will be a part of All Elite Wrestling for years to come. A new report has confirmed that both members of the powerful duo have signed new long-term, multi-year contracts with the company.

The Gates of Agony’s AEW Journey

The news, reported by Fightful, comes a day after both Kaun and Liona posted photos on social media with AEW President Tony Khan, sparking speculation that new deals had been signed. The Gates of Agony debuted as a team at ROH Supercard of Honor in 2022 and went on to become two-time ROH Six-Man Tag Team Champions alongside Brian Cage as members of The Mogul Embassy.

A New Alliance For The Gates of Agony

Recently, The Gates of Agony have been featured in a new, high-profile role on AEW programming. They have broken away from their previous faction and formed a new alliance with former WWE star Ricochet, serving as his powerhouse backup.

The new long-term contracts come as The Gates of Agony are making a renewed push in the tag team division under the leadership of Ricochet. The new faction recently competed in the quarterfinals of the AEW World Tag Team Title Eliminator Tournament on Collision, where they were defeated by the team of “Brodido” (Brody King & Bandido). Despite the tournament loss, their new contracts and alliance signal that they will be a significant force in AEW for years to come.
